What to do if your life changes in an instant and there's no way to return to how it was? And no one can help - you'll have to make the decisions yourself. The collection by Tatiana Ildimirova "Beyond the... Horizon" includes two poignant stories that tell exactly about such moments. Sixteen-year-old Dasha from the story "140 Beats Per Minute" dreamed of celebrating her graduation with classmates in a year, entering college, and going to Brazil. But all her plans were dashed by two lines on a test. The realization of this is a catastrophe, but the worst part is not living up to her parents' expectations. How will Dasha and her beloved Dima cope with these trials? What awaits them? Asya from the story "Beyond the Horizon" was having fun celebrating her best friend Yana's birthday, but a tragedy that occurred in the city divided her life into "before" and "after." The misfortune took the lives of many people, affecting Asya's close circle as well. Now the girl is seeking answers to the questions: How to support a friend who has lost a brother? Why did this happen? And how to continue living? Tatiana Ildimirova was born (in 1981) and lives in Kemerovo. She is a member of the Union of Writers of Russia, a finalist of "Kniguru" (2019), and a diploma winner of the International Literary Voloshin Competition (2019).
